Yuma extended their winning streak to 13 on Saturday, bumping them up to 19-4. Everything went their way against the Burlington Cougars as they made off with an 11-0 win. The Indians might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team has won ten matchups by eight runs or more this season.
Brodie Kallweit was a standout: he went a perfect 3-for-3 with two stolen bases, two runs, and one triple. That's the most runs he has posted since back in March. The team also got some help courtesy of Stevie Seward, who went a perfect 2-for-2 with two stolen bases, two runs, and one RBI.
Yuma always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.529.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Burlington only posted an OBP of .190.
As for Burlington, they are on a three-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 6-15. This is theirthird heartbreak in a row against Yuma following a 4-2 back in May of 2025.
On Burlington's side, they saw two different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was TJ Castillo, who went 1-for-2 with one stolen base.
